Technical specifications for SM-EtherCAT

ManufacturerControl Techniques
Product TypeSlave/follower option module
Product LineUnidrive
Part NumberSM-EtherCAT
Weight0.25 lbs (0.11 kg)
ForMentor MP drive
Ethernet Ports2
Segment NodeUp to 64535
Data Rate100 Mbps
Update Time200 microseconds
Jitter< 1 microsecond
HousingPlastic
Operating Temperature0 to 40 °C
Storage Temperature-40 to 55 °C
Altitude1000 m
ApprovalsCE

The Control Techniques SM-EtherCAT is a dedicated slave or follower module created specifically for use with the Mentor MP drive series. Designed for high-speed communication, the module is equipped with two Ethernet ports, allowing for efficient data transfer. It excels with a segment node capability that accommodates up to 64535 nodes, making it suitable for extensive network configurations.

With a data transmission rate of 100 Mbps, the module supports rapid updates, which occur every 200 microseconds. In addition, it maintains a jitter measurement of less than 1 microsecond. These specifications facilitate precise and reliable communication in industrial environments.

The SM-EtherCAT's housing is crafted from plastic, providing necessary durability while keeping the weight manageable. In terms of environmental resilience, this module operates effectively within a temperature bracket of 0 to 40 °C, while it is capable of being stored safely at temperatures ranging from -40 to 55 °C. This device is also designed to function well at altitudes reaching 1000 meters. The module is certified with CE approval, ensuring compliance with relevant safety and performance standards.
